About

Parkour GO is a single player action game. It was developed by Lotus Games Studios and was released on April 15, 2022. It received mostly positive reviews from players.

"Parkour: Go is a 3D game that challenges players to use acrobatic skills to scale obstacles and reach the finish line. With a variety of courses and the ability to switch between first and third-person views, players can train their parkour skills and compete for the best times. Similar games include Parkour Master and BloxdHop.io."

  • monetization
    34 mentions Positive Neutral Negative

    The monetization aspect of the game has received overwhelmingly negative feedback, with players expressing frustration over the excessive number of ads that disrupt gameplay. While some users appreciate the option to pay to remove ads, many feel that the frequency of ads is intrusive and detracts from the overall experience. Additionally, concerns about sharing personal information for advertising purposes have also been raised, indicating a desire for a more player-friendly approach to monetization.
